Output 6f4da5b983899722d62b9731a5836be2a04c006ae85375df0a9e5f26de6fbd73:0

value
360916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9ebdecfdfea3f5074949fe059c16dcfb53fb03 OP_EQUAL
address
3MtqRX359apweFmacciGe1WZc2V767md4r
transaction
6f4da5b983899722d62b9731a5836be2a04c006ae85375df0a9e5f26de6fbd73
confirmations
135742
spent
true